What is Instant Coffee? 

what-is-instant-coffee?

Instant coffee is a dissolvable coffee drink. It is made from brewed coffee that was converted into powdered coffee by extracting the liquid of the coffee bean.

This can be done in two ways: spray drying or freeze drying.

The instant coffee granules are easily dissolved when mixed with water to create a great cup of coffee, instantly. Contrary to some myths, instant coffee is made of pure coffee beans.

Why Should You Switch to Instant Coffee?

1. You Want Less Caffeine 

drink-instant-coffee-for-less-caffeine

Coffee is a drink high in caffeine. Certain medical conditions might warrant you to consume less caffeine. You might also just want to drink less caffeine for lifestyle reasons. Whatever the reason, instant coffee has slightly less caffeine than other types of coffee. 

You can also choose to get decaf instant coffee which has even less caffeine. There have been a few studies that show caffeine might have negative effects on the body. These include an upset stomach, restlessness, disrupted sleep, and a fast heartbeat. 

If you notice any of these symptoms after drinking regular coffee, try to make a switch to instant coffee and see if it makes a difference. 

2. You Need Convenience

drink-instant-coffee-for-the-convenience

Regular coffee has to be brewed. Depending on your coffee machine, you might wait for your morning cup of coffee. If you don’t have a machine with automatic settings, you need to remember to brew it every morning before you are ready to leave. Otherwise, you might get stuck waiting around for the machine to be done. 

Some other methods of coffee brewing, like the French Press and Pour Over methods take more work and effort. Instant coffee is perfect for those days you want to sleep in. 

Instant coffee is also extremely easy to make so you don’t have to worry about getting the perfect cup of coffee every time. All you need to do is add the desired amount of coffee you want and some hot water. Stir it and you’re ready to go.

4. You Want to Save Money

drink-instant-coffee-if-you-want-to-save-money

If you are using a standard coffee machine with a pot, you need to buy filters along with the coffee grounds. Some other coffee-making methods also require special pots or other items to make the coffee. 

With instant coffee, all you need is the coffee itself and a way to boil water such as a kettle or a pot on a stovetop. Instant coffee also tends to be cheaper than buying coffee grounds or coffee beans. 

If you are looking to consume less caffeine, you also need to buy regular coffee and decaf coffee. Buying instant coffee allows you to get less caffeine with just one product.
